Comprehensive Needs AssessmentPhase II Gather and Analyze Data
Objectives of Phase II • Building relationships with data staff at district and state levels • Building mechanisms for obtaining data that are appropriate and timely • Building a comprehensive understanding of the gaps between migrant students and comparison populations
Principle Steps • Consider types of data needed for each indicator • Identify sources of that data • Determine comparison group/target • Plan methods of data collection and analysis
Data Types with Sample Sources Outcome/Achievement Data State assessment, State language proficiency results, Primary grade literacy assessments, teacher-made tests results Perception Data Student surveys, Parent surveys, focus groups, Self- esteem survey results Demographic Data Student surveys, Parent surveys, School or District level database, ID&R records
Comparison/Target Group Comparison Group • Non-migrant students • English language or content proficient students • English language or content proficient Migrant students • Priority for Service State Target or Benchmark • Ideal, Challenge, Can Do
Collection and Analysis Plan • Types of Data • Sources of Data • Variables/Data Fields • Sampling • Instrumentation • Collection Procedures • Analysis
